The 3rd National Digital Arts Awards #DigitalPinoyAko #NDAA2015

I was fortunate enough to witness another milestone in the field of Digital Arts as I attend the 3rd National Digital Arts Awards last January 15, 2016 at Newport Perfoming Arts Theater, Resorts World Manila in cooperation with Dems Angeles of DemsAngeles.com, Donna Cristobal of Honey's Haven and Globaltronics Inc.



National Digital Arts Awards (NDAA) is an award giving body created by Globaltronics Incorporated which aims to highlight and recognize the skills and talents of young digital artists in the Philippines. NDAA has two categories namely Print and Motion Graphics. #DigitalPinoyAko is the main theme for NDAA 2015 which allows participants to have their own interpretation of the Philippines as a country that continues to rise with the help of technology. Entries from different parts of the Philippines show an integration of technology and rich visual media as integral to nation building, instilling nationalism in every Filipino and how moving forward, the young people can influence culture using positive values towards affirmative change.

Big winners for this year were as follows:

Print Category

3rd Place



We Are Juan
WONG, GIAN CARLO S.
Mapua Institute of Technology

2nd Place



Ang Pagpupulong (The Meeting)
NAPEÑAS, JEAN P.
Technological University of the Philippines

1st Place



Project Upgrading Motherbayan
ESPEÑA, JOHN PAULO M.
Polytechnic University of the Philippines2nd Placer

Motion Graphics Category

3rd Place

Building Juan
GARRIDO, GIAN PAOLO G.
Mapua Institute of Technology

After the recognition of winners, the event was followed by a concert. Kean Cipriano of Callalily and Eunice Jorge of GraceNote opened the night with songs from their latest album #HappyTogether. Up Dharma Down performed next with their original songs. Listening to OO and Tadhana combo will always be an epic experience. It's my first time to watch UDD performed live and it was surreal. UDD also performed their rendition of the song Foolish Heart. While UDD performs, an awesome digital art flashes on the beautifully crafted stage. Parokya ni Edgar closes the night with an energetic jamming performance. A Team PH also entertained us with 3 different dance routines.
